What is Two Step Verification
Two Step Verification is an extra layer of security to ensure that you're the only person who can access your Blacknight account, even if someone else knows your username and password.
How it works
Once Two Step Verification is enabled and activated and you want to sign in to your Blacknight account, you'll need to provide a six digit verification code that's displayed on your trusted device’s authentication app. This process improves the security of your Blacknight account and all the information stored with it.
Setup Two Step Verification on https://cp.blacknight.com accounts
Login to your Blacknight account. if Two Step Verification is not already enabled, you'll be prompted to enable it, set this option to 'on' and click 'continue'.
Next you'll need to complete a few steps on a trusted device such as your phone or tablet.
- Download and install your preferred Authenticator App to your device. (You can choose from Google Authenticator, Microsoft, Authy, FreeOTP and others)
- With your device, simply scan the QR code displayed on screen or enter the pretty key to authenticate.
- To enable Two Step Verification, enter the 6 digit code from your authenticator app on screen and click 'Verify'.
You'll be redirected to your Blacknight Control Panel.
Every time you login to your control panel, you'll be prompted to enter a newly generated 6 digit code from your authenticator app.
